K26: Approved thawing methods used; frozen foodFrozen raw meats left to thaw at room temperature.
[CA] Frozen potentially hazardous food shall only be thawed in one of the following ways: 1) under refrigeration that maintains the food temperature at 41°F or below, 2) completely submerged under potable running water for a period not to exceed two hours at a water temperature of 70°F or below, and with sufficient water velocity to agitate and flush off loose particles into the sink drain, 3) in a microwave oven if immediately followed by immediate preparation, 4) as part of a cooking process.
K40: Wiping cloths: properly used, storedWet wiping towels stored on counter, some stored in soap only solution.
[CA] Wiping towels shall be stored in sanitizing solution of an approved concentration when not in use (100 ppm - chlorine, 200 ppm - quaternary ammonium).
K09: Proper cooling methodsCriticalMajor : Small containers of cooked meat and sauces left at cooling rack measured between 98F- 110F, per the manager, PHFs were done preparing less than 4 hours ago.
[CA] After heating or hot holding, Potentially Hazardous Foods (PHFs) shall be cooled rapidly from 135°F to 70°F within 2 hours and from 70°F to 41°F within 4 hours. Approved cooling methods include: 1) Placing the food in shallow pans 2) Separating the food into thinner or smaller portions. 3) Using rapid cooling equipment (Ex. blast chiller) 4) Using containers that facilitate heat transfer (ex. stainless steel) 5) Adding ice as an ingredient. 6) Using ice paddles 7) Using an ice bath and stirring frequently 8) Accordance with a HACCP plan. Cooling foods shall have enough space around the containers for cold air to circulate, be loosely covered, or uncovered and stirred as frequently needed to evenly cool.

K21: Hot and cold water availableWater at the restroom hand sink measured less than 100F.
[CA] Handwashing facilities shall be equipped to provide minimum 100°F water under pressure for a minimum of 15 seconds.
K07: Proper hot and cold holding temperaturesKept for self service on counter in ice bath for less than 4 hours : measured containers of salsa at 48F, the containers were not fully submerged in ice.
[CA] PHFs shall be held at 41°F or below or at 135°F or above.
